A short message recently posted on Hiroyuki Nishimura's personal blog sent shock waves across the online community. In a single sentence dated Jan. 2, he announced that he had sold 2channel, his wildly popular Internet forum.

The news, and further revelations that rights to the Web site were handed over to a little-known Singapore-based company, immediately raised concerns and questions among Internet users and the media over the fate of what has been called the world's largest and Japan's most influential online forum.

"I thought it might be interesting if I sold it (2channel) off, to see if there would be any difference if it was owned by a company, rather than myself," Nishimura told The Japan Times this week during the first long interview with the media after he made the surprising announcement.
